Class Tooltip
java.lang.Object
net.minecraft.client.gui.components.Tooltip
- All Implemented Interfaces:
 NarrationSupplier
- 
Field Summary
FieldsModifier and TypeFieldDescriptionprivate List<FormattedCharSequence>private longprivate static final intprivate final Componentprivate intprivate final Componentprivate boolean - 
Constructor Summary
Constructors - 
Method Summary
Modifier and TypeMethodDescriptionstatic Tooltipstatic Tooltipprotected ClientTooltipPositionercreateTooltipPositioner(boolean p_306065_, boolean p_306270_, ScreenRectangle p_305822_) voidrefreshTooltipForNextRenderPass(boolean p_306201_, boolean p_306100_, ScreenRectangle p_305970_) voidsetDelay(int p_306340_) static List<FormattedCharSequence>splitTooltip(Minecraft p_259133_, Component p_260172_) toCharSequence(Minecraft p_260243_) voidupdateNarration(NarrationElementOutput p_260330_)  
- 
Field Details
- 
MAX_WIDTH
private static final int MAX_WIDTH- See Also:
 
 - 
message
 - 
cachedTooltip
 - 
narration
 - 
msDelay
private int msDelay - 
hoverOrFocusedStartTime
private long hoverOrFocusedStartTime - 
wasHoveredOrFocused
private boolean wasHoveredOrFocused 
 - 
 - 
Constructor Details
- 
Tooltip
 
 - 
 - 
Method Details
- 
setDelay
public void setDelay(int p_306340_)  - 
create
 - 
create
 - 
updateNarration
- Specified by:
 updateNarrationin interfaceNarrationSupplier
 - 
toCharSequence
 - 
splitTooltip
 
 -